Understanding Parrots: Species and Costs
Before diving into the buying process, it's crucial to comprehend the different parrot species available and their associated costs. Below is a table summing up common parrot species, their typical prices, and typical characteristics.
Parrot SpeciesAverage Price (EUR)Lifespan (Years)Size (cm)TemperamentBudgerigar20 - 1005 - 1018 - 20Friendly, SocialCockatiel50 - 15010 - 1530Spirited, AffectionateLovebird30 - 10010 - 1513 - 17Curious, AffectionateAmazon Parrot300 - 1,50025 - 5030 - 40Smart, VocalAfrican Grey800 - 2,00040 - 6030 - 35Intelligent, SocialMacaw1,000 - 3,00050 - 8075 - 100Social, VocalKey Considerations
Area Requirements: Larger parrots, like macaws, need more space to prosper. Think about the size of your living environment before deciding.

Time Commitment: Parrots are social creatures and require daily interaction and stimulation. Potential owners require to be gotten ready for a long-lasting dedication, especially because lots of species can live several decades.

Diet plan and Care: Each species has specific dietary requirements, which can consist of seeds, fruits, vegetables, and specialized pellets. Proper care is vital for their wellness.

When it pertains to purchasing a parrot, there are several options, each with its benefits and drawbacks. Below is a list of common places to think about:
PlaceProsConsAnimal StoresWide range of species offeredLimited species understandingBreedersMuch healthier, hand-raised birdsGreater rates, less accessibilityAnimal Shelters/RescuesBudget-friendly, possibility to adoptLimited types optionsOnline ClassifiedsLower prices, possible bargainsThreat of scams or unhealthy birdsPet Stores
Pet shops are popular for newbie buyers due to their ease of access. However, it is important to guarantee that the store follows ethical practices and can provide a health warranty. Constantly inquire about the bird's age, health background, and socializing.
Breeders
Discovering [Buy a Parrot in Germany](http://47.98.139.121/buy-parrots9830) reputable breeder can result in much healthier and more sociable birds. Breeders generally have extensive understanding about the specific types. They can likewise provide information on genetics, diet plan, and care.
Animal Shelters and Rescues
Adopting a parrot from a shelter is a worthy option. It not only provides a bird a 2nd opportunity however also often comes at a lower cost. Numerous shelters carry out health check-ups and behavioral evaluations before positioning birds in homes.
Online Classifieds
Websites like eBay Kleinanzeigen can use lots. However, potential buyers need to be cautious and demand to see the bird and its existing living conditions before buying.
